UC Cross Campus Enrollment Website
Overview
The University of California Cross Campus Enrollment website offers students a way to enroll in courses online.
Problem
The University of California wanted to offer courses online to students who were away from campus during summer or winter break. The UC System needed to develop a custom platform to provide these courses to their students.
Role
My role, as an in-house designer at a digital agency, was to produce wireframes and visual designs based on the UX research and documentation provided by the client. The final designs and documentation will be handed off to the client’s internal development team.

Wireframes
The wireframes provided a way to review the structure of the content throughout the different sections of the website. Reviewing these screens helped us identify any of the challenges the client’s internal development team might notice.






Visual designs
After approval of page content and functionality I began working on high-fidelity designs to incorporate the UC brand.





Style guide
Since I was not going to be working directly with the internal development team after completing the designs, I produced a style guide to document layout, typography and colors. The style guide also helped the development team identify colors with a contrast ratio of at least 4.5:1 to help make the interface more legible for users with low vision or color deficiencies.
